Subject: RE: (ROSE) How is Xor-association represented in Rose?Todd,How do you place a constrait relation between associations in Rose?UML specification states that you want to (1) place a dashed line between associations and (2) lable the constraint "Xor".(1) is possible in Rose by using the dash line normally used to anchor a note to an item, whereas (2) is not very clear in Rosesince one can only add constraint to associations and the dash line doesn't have a place to hold constraint or anything else.Thanks,Frank-----Original Message-----
